Went to NJ on Monday to visit family and do a little silver hunting for a few hours each day. Managed to score one full roll of 40%ers on the first day and then was lucky yesterday and got a few loose 40%ers and one 1964 Kennedy. Near the end of the run I scored big when a teller had an envelope marked "$30 KENNEDY HALVES." She said she had them "quite a while". When I got out to the car and looked they were all 40%ers. Sixty of them. Some nice 1965's in the bunch. Then the last bank had two mint rolls that were 2005 P and D. One of the tellers at the same bank had two 1987's (P and D) in her tray. Those are key date clad kennedy's. Totals for the trip were: (1)...90%er, (93)...40%ers, Two mint rolls and two 1987's. Not a bad trip at all to my old stomping grounds.
